    Prop 90 is the single most dangerous threat that has ever been leveled at our state's environment. As a native and long-time resident of California, I don't say that lightly.

    Prop 90 will make it virtually impossible for our state and local governments to do their job of protecting the wildlife, wild lands and other natural resources that make California the special place that it is.

    The way Prop 90 works is simple. Anytime our government wants to protect some vestige of open space or save an old growth forest or restrict offshore oil drilling, Prop 90 would empower hordes of people to sue the government and collect compensation if they feel their properties or businesses have been compromised.

    If Prop 90 is enacted, environmental protection will grind to a halt, because we the taxpayers will be unable to afford the billions and billions in payouts. And guess what? Paralyzing government is exactly what Prop 90 aims to do.

    This cynical ploy is so insidious - and yet potentially popular - because it's masquerading as a law that will protect our homes and businesses from government seizure under the power of eminent domain.

    Well, I'll be first in line to defend private property and protest government seizure. But not if the "cure" is a hundred times worse than the disease!

    Prop 90 is nothing but a stalking horse for a group of out-of-state, anti- government extremists who would impoverish Californians both environmentally and financially.
